Baloise Bank Soba Migrates Core Banking Application to Red Hat Enterprise Linux

Baloise Bank SoBa, a Swiss financial services provider, needed to cut operating costs and overcome the complexity and performance limits of its legacy proprietary UNIX environment for the Avaloq core banking application. The bank turned to Red Hat Enterprise Linux and Red Hat Satellite to create a more modern, cost-effective platform that could better support changing regulatory and business demands.

Red Hat implemented the migration on three HP ProLiant DL380 Gen9 x86 servers, and the project was completed on budget and on schedule in three months. The new environment improved batch-processing performance by up to four times, reduced TCO by around CHF 240,000 per year, and is expected to deliver full ROI within 18 months. Red Hat Satellite also simplified centralized management and updates.
